Mission: Working in cooperation and coordination with pediatric oncologists, psychologists and social workers, HFCC assists these children and their families by:* funding and supporting existing hospital-based psychosocial programs specifically targeting and identifying the needs and issues faced by children diagnosed with cancer and their families* creating an awareness of the emotional issues faced by children and their families dealing with cancer and assisting or advising hospitals and pediatric cancer centers in the development and implementation of "family-friendly" cancer programs and treatment environments* working together with local schools and hospital personnel, providing educational programs for school faculty and students to increase their understanding of the disease and encourage social support for these patients and their siblings during and post-treatment* Raising public awareness of the social and emotional impact of pediatric cancer on the local community beyond simply the affected families
